Spoon
After some ten years of reveling in indie rock obscurity, the Austin based quartet Spoon have seemingly come from nowhere with the Dadaist inspired Ga Ga Ga Ga Ga, whose eclectic blend of minimalist garage rock and soaring big band sound, both defy convention and logic.
Yeah Yeah Yeahs
The Yeah Yeah Yeahs returned to Fever To Tell form with Is Is, which even at a paltry five tracks proves the better of their pretentious art punk rivals, and further legitimizes their reputation as unbridled forces of nature.
